Summary
ATL and SEA combined for 219 passing yards and 2 passing touchdowns. On the ground, Sonny Collins led ATL with 100 rushing yards while Sherman Smith paced SEA with 124. Through the air, Alfred Jenkins topped ATL with 34 receiving yards while John McMakin led SEA with 42.
